div设置最小高度
如果要让div根据内容自动拉伸高度,有时候会先写个最低高度,也可以不写,不过高度还是需要定义,这样高度才会随内容调整;
.product{height:400px;height:auto;min-height:500px;width:706px; margin:0 auto;}
这个是对product元素的定义,不过这个div元素还有个上级元素main,所以main的height元素也要是auto.
div默认高度
子标签高度和宽度是相对父标签,如果父元素没有设置宽度和高度,那么子标签会向上找,也就是父元素的父元素,以此类推您这个例子,子标签div是块元素,父元素以及祖宗元素都没有宽度,子标签的100%宽度就是相对根元素html,加上div是块元素,默认会充满整个盒子子标签的高度100%,此例是相对body元素,而body又相html所以子标签的高度取决于html高度希望能帮到你
设置div高度为浏览器高度
1.新建一个html文件,命名为test.html。
2.在test.html文件内,使用div标签创建一个模块,并设置div的class属性为mydiv,主要用于下面通过该class来设置css样式。
3.在test.html文件内,在div标签内,使用input标签创建一个文本框,并设置input的id属性为myinput。
4.在test.html文件内,编写<style type="text/css"></style>标签,页面的css样式将写在该标签内。
5.在css标签中,定义类名为mydiv的样式,使用border设置div的边框为1px灰色边框,使用width设置div的宽度为400px,使用height设置div的高度为200px。在浏览器中打开test.html文件,查看文本框未下移前的效果。
6.在css标签内,定义id为myinput的样式,使用margin-top设置文本框下移20px。
7.在浏览器打开test.html文件,查看实现的效果。
div设置最大高度
1.
新建一个html文件,命名为test.html,用于讲解如何让div旋转一定的角度。
2.
在test.html文件内,使用div标签创建一个模块用于测试。
3.
在css标签内,定义div的样式,设置其宽度和高度都为100px,背景颜色为红色,。
4.
在test.html文件内,使用button标签创建一个按钮,给button绑定onc。
1.
新建一个html文件,命名为test.html,用于讲解如何让div旋转一定的角度。
2.
在test.html文件内,使用div标签创建一个模块用于测试。
3.
在css标签内,定义div的样式,设置其宽度和高度都为100px,背景颜色为红色,...
4.
在test.html文件内,使用button标签创建一个按钮,给button绑定onc。
js设置div高度
jquery的resize可以实现,当id为div的元素大小发生变化时:
$('#div').resize(function() {
});
div不设置宽度和高度有默认高度?
1,html5通过css的height来设置div的高度;
2,div是块级元素,想要设置其高度 可以通过css中的height来实现。height的取值可以是具体的像素值,也可以设置百分比;同时你也可以设置vh(视口高度);
3,设置siv的高度也可以通过flex布局,使得div的我高度 跟随另一个元素的高度来变化;
div设置最小高度是多少
1.首先,我们对div设置固定宽度和高度。
2.然后在div里面插入一张图片。
3.插入图片后,在预览中看到的效果,明显图片已经将父级的背景尺寸给盖住了,图片偏大了。
4.然后这个时候,将图片的宽度设置为何父级一样的宽度,代码就是width:100%;这里的100%会自动跟随父级的宽度选择。
5.这时候回到浏览器中,可以看到图片的宽度和父级div的宽度一致了,然后修改的就是高度的范围了。
6.如果也将图片的高度设置为父级的100%,那么图形就会发生形变,所以在这里需要将父级的高度去掉,这样子集的高度就自动化了。
7.很多时候,将图片在框中显示的时候,在底部会出现一个小边框,这时候将图片设置为display:block;转为块状就可以了。
css设置div高度
1.先通过css类选择器选择到div来控制div的宽度和高度和背景颜色(没有边框时方便看出来div的大小)。
2.通过div 的border属性控制边框颜色,设置border的宽度为2px,线型为实线,颜色为蓝色。
详细代码请看图片:
设置div的宽度和高度
1、新建一个html文件,命名为test.html,用于讲解在css中字体怎么放在图片中间。
2、在test.html文件内,使用div标签创建一个模块,并设置其class属性为aa,主要用于下面通过该class来设置css样式。
3、在test.html文件内,在div标签内,使用p标签创建一行文字。
4、在test.html文件内,编写<style type="text/css"></style>标签,页面的css样式将写在该标签内。
5、在css标签内,使用“*”来初始化页面html元素的内外边距都为0。同时,对div进行样式设置,定义div的宽度为500px,高度为400px,背景图片为b.webp。
6、在css标签内,对div内的p元素进行样式设置,定义其水平方法居中对齐,行高等于div的高度,字体颜色为蓝色。
7、在浏览器打开test.html文件,查看实现的效果。